Privacy and Security
Google takes the privacy of your information seriously. Your payment information and shipping addresses can be saved in your Google Account to make future purchases more convenient and secure. We guarantee that:
- Your account information is stored on our secure servers.
- Your purchase information is encrypted during transmission with industry-standard SSL (secure socket layer) technology.
- Google does not share your full credit card number with sellers.
- Google won't disclose personally identifiable information about your purchase history to advertisers or merchants.
Sellers may have access to your address and/or telephone number, as necessary to complete your transaction.
For certain transactions, sellers may require access to your telephone number. If we share your telephone number with a seller, we will display a notification message under Billing Information and Privacy before you submit your purchase.
At this time, it isn't possible to edit or delete items from your purchase history. We hope this section of your account will serve as a useful record of all your online purchases.
Saving/Removing Payment Information
If you don't want to save your payment information in your Google Account, you can delete it after making a purchase. Keep in mind that your payment information must be saved in your Google Account if you are expecting a refund.
Here's how to delete payment information:
- Sign in to your account at https://checkout.google.com/.
- From the Purchase History page, click Edit shipping addresses or Edit payment methods, depending on what you'd like to delete.
- Click Delete next to the address or card information that you'd like to delete.

Sharing Your Email Address
With Google Checkout, you decide on a seller-by-seller basis when you place an order whether you'd like to keep your email address confidential or receive emails from the seller.
At your request, Google will keep your email address confidential on an order-by-order basis. This is accomplished by creating an anonymous email forwarding address which you may disable at any time. When placing your order, select keep your email address private and Google will then forward the seller's emails to you without sharing your real email address.
If you no longer want to receive emails from a seller, simply click the 'Stop receiving emails from...' opt-out link at the bottom of any email from that seller. You may be prompted to sign into your account before confirming your selection. If you later contact the seller, email forwarding will automatically be re-enabled to allow the seller to respond to your inquiry.
If you use Google Checkout to buy from a store you've shopped with in the past, they may associate your Google Account with the information they already have on file. This allows for streamlined communication and better customer service.
You also have the option to receive promotional emails from sellers - simply leave the box checked next to I want to receive promotional emails. If you'd rather not receive product updates, special offers, or promotions from the seller, uncheck the box. If you buy from this seller again using Google Checkout, Google will remember your preference.
